Powerful Titles Grab Attention: Tell the employer who you are first to ensure they are willing to read your entire resume.

• Customer Service Expert

• Experienced Pipefitter

• Manufacturing Janitorial

Boost Years Of Experience Your work experience can be a benefit for younger candidates and a downside for older workers. Be sure if you have several years of experience to provide the required number of years to help prevent age discrimination. Frequently, many employers assume overqualified candidates want more money or have outdated skillsets when in actuality, many current job seekers have retrained, and retirees have returned to the workforce seeking supplemental income.

• Manufacturing Janitor, with five years of commercial cleaning experience.

• Experience in Customer Service, with two years of clerical and management

• Manufacturing Pipefitter. Eight years of experience ability to inspect piping and plumbing.

Provide a Good Layout of Information: Use the job description as your guide, highlight skills they want in a potential employee.

• Experienced Manufacturing Janitor. Ability to work with and without supervision

• Customer Service Representative. Experience in handling telephone inquires and clerical.

• Eight-Year Pipefitter. Ability to work from manufacturing blueprints, drawings

Promote Education or Certifications. At a minimum, you should include the degree or industry-recognized certification to enhance your consideration for the position.

• Manufacturing Janitor. Five years of experience with certification in COVID-19 sanitation.

• Customer Service Manager. Certification in leadership management and Microsoft Office

• Department of Labor Certified Manufacturing Pipefitter. Eight years of experience in manufacturing facilities.
